Enable job alerts via email!

Global Lead, Branding & Marketing - Oncology

Glenmark Pharmaceuticals

Dubai

Remote

AED 440,000 - 588,000

Full time

Today
Be an early applicant

Job summary

A global pharmaceutical company is seeking a skilled Global Lead for Branding & Marketing in Oncology. This role focuses on commercial strategy, market understanding, and executing innovative marketing programs. Ideal candidates will have over 10 years in pharmaceutical marketing, expertise in oncology, and experience managing brand strategies. Strong analytical skills and project management abilities are essential. This position offers a flexible working environment across Europe or Emerging Markets.

Qualifications

  • 10+ years of overall experience in pharmaceutical marketing, with at least 3-5 years in Oncology.
  • Exposure to Europe and Emerging Markets.
  • Brand management experience minimum 5 years.
  • Fluency in written and spoken English and ideally 1 other language.

Responsibilities

  • Support brand strategy & positioning for Innovative Oncology.
  • Manage annual local/regional brand plans.
  • Drive discussions for internal and external sales performance.

Skills

Pharmaceutical marketing
Oncology knowledge
Cross-functional collaboration
Analytical skills
Project management

Education

Advanced degree in business or marketing
Job description

Designation: Global Lead, Branding & Marketing - Oncology

Business Unit: Innovative Business

Function: Branding & Marketing

Location: Flexible (Europe or Emerging Markets)

Reporting to: Vice President & Lead – Commercial Oncology

Role Overview/Purpose
  • Responding to the growth in this business, we are looking to recruit a Global Lead to support commercial strategy development, market understanding, launch readiness, and execute on marketing programs to drive differentiation, positioning, market research, competitive monitoring, resource allocation, and digital solutions to drive growth of the Innovative Business.
  • The Brand lead will serve as the expert for the Innovative portfolio in Oncology, to build and execute the commercial plans for pre-launch and launch activities as well as support the necessary cross-functional launch preparation, working in partnership with both regional and local leads.
  • Further, the incumbent will support commercialization activities including strategic planning and implementation, communication, budget management and training plans in collaboration with Clinical, Medical Affairs, Alliance Management and Medical Information.
Overall Job Responsibilities
Innovation
  • Support the ongoing development of the global brand strategy & positioning
  • Structuring future commercial growth plans in Innovative Oncology
  • Support the build of innovative digital marketing solutions down to a country level – leveraging the current/future CRM/SFA system plans
  • Support adoption of specific marketing multi-channel digital programs
  • Facilitate and proactively manage best practice sharing across countries
  • Identify, with the rest of the team, potential gaps in the current portfolio and suggest additional focus areas or life cycle management activities
Operational Excellence
  • Support the delivery of annual local/regional brand plans in alignment with Global Plans
  • Provide strategic & tactical support to local teams to ensure successful launch preparation and execution to fully leverage business opportunities and respond to local needs.
  • Managing internal dashboards to track discipline of execution across our businesses, and building senior leadership reports
  • Ongoing review of marketing KPIs to ensure achievement and consulting with respective Marketing leads on remedial action required
  • Review of relevant Market research – with mitigation tactics identified and agreed with local markets
  • Re-evaluation of sales force deployment and Medical supporting needs
Financial
  • Working with key countries & regions to ensure financial performance for innovative assets
  • Managing assigned marketing budget
Stakeholder Management
  • Drive dashboard discussions for external and internal sales and efforts of the oncology products
  • Monitor country performance against agreed Sales & Marketing KPIs, and work with countries and the regions to identify opportunities for improvement
  • Be the link between global branding and marketing, cross-functional teams and local marketing teams
  • Work closely with cross functional team and affiliates to develop commercial strategy, tactics, & messaging platforms
Educational Qualifications
  • Advanced degree in business, marketing
Experience
  • Background in pharmaceutical marketing with a minimum 10+ years of overall experience, with at least 3-5 years in Oncology.
  • Exposure to Europe and Emerging Markets
  • Brand management experience minimum 5 years
  • Fluency in written and spoken English (+ ideally 1other language)
Knowledge and Skills (Functional / Technical)
  • Astrong understanding of the pharma business, especially for innovative assets and biosimilars, with a proven record of collaborating with the various cross-functional teams in the decision-making process
  • Strong understanding of oncology therapeutic area
  • Ability to develop and implement sound marketing and digital strategies based on the visionof the company. Has superior analytical skills, strong commercial judgement and pragmatism. Demonstrated creativity and effectiveness in addressing major strategic challenges.
  • Ability to work under pressure while preserving transparency, respectful behaviours, cross functional leadership and team work attitude.
  • Exceptional communications skills(verbal and written)
  • Solid knowledge of Marketing Strategic Planning
  • Profound skills to create commercial strategies
  • Ability to work in a matrix organization
  • Excellent project management capabilities
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.